Abstract
The case of a 56-year-old man with contemporary benign granular cell t umour of the oesophagus and stomach is reported. Surgical resection of the oesophagus and stomach was performed after the diagnosis of squam ous cell carcinoma on a superficial oesophageal biopsy which showed a pseudo-epitheliomatous hyperplasia of the stratified squamous epitheli um covering the oesophageal Granular Cell Tumour (GCT). Hyperplasia wa s also found in the overlying gastric mucosa. Eight GCTs of the oesoph agus, observed between 1980 and 1985, were reevaluated to compare the neoplastic characteristics and the occurrence of overlying epithelial hyperplasia. Only one patient was female; three had multiple oesophage al tumours and four showed pseudo-epitheliomatous hyperplasia. A revie w of the literature is included with emphasis on the rare cases of mul tiple GCTs. The association of chronic alcoholism with GCT of the gast ro-intestinal tract is also stressed.
